Koa是一个基于Node.js的Web应用框架,用于构建高效、可扩展的网络应用程序。它通过中间件的方式来处理HTTP请求和响应,提供了简洁的API和强大的异步特性。
在发送PostgreSQL查询数据时出现"Not Found"的错误,可能是由于以下几个原因导致:
- 数据库连接问题:首先需要确保已经正确地建立了与PostgreSQL数据库的连接。可以使用Koa框架中的数据库连接库(如pg-promise、sequelize等)来进行连接配置和管理。
- 查询语句错误:"Not Found"错误可能是由于查询语句的问题导致的。需要仔细检查查询语句的语法和逻辑,确保查询的表名、字段名、条件等都是正确的。可以使用Koa框架提供的数据库查询方法来执行查询操作。
- 数据库表或数据不存在:如果查询的表或数据在数据库中不存在,也会导致"Not Found"错误。在执行查询之前,可以先检查数据库中是否存在相应的表和数据,如果不存在可以进行相应的处理,如创建表、插入数据等。
- 数据库权限问题:如果当前用户没有足够的权限来执行查询操作,也会导致"Not Found"错误。需要确保连接数据库的用户具有执行查询操作的权限,可以在数据库中为该用户授予相应的权限。
针对以上问题,腾讯云提供了一系列与PostgreSQL相关的产品和服务,可以帮助解决数据库连接、管理和优化的问题。其中包括云数据库PostgreSQL、云数据库PostgreSQL for Serverless等。您可以通过腾讯云官方文档了解更多关于这些产品的详细信息和使用方法。
腾讯云产品链接:
- 云数据库PostgreSQL:https://cloud.tencent.com/product/postgres
- 云数据库PostgreSQL for Serverless:https://cloud.tencent.com/product/serverless-postgresql